
The lone clump of daffodils at the line where the lawn meets the pasture is in full bloom. A few are yellow and white, some are all yellow, and one is white and pink. I didn't plant them there, but somehow (probably with the help of a mole or vole) they ended up there, where I can enjoy seeing them every time I come home.
Undisturbed, each year the clump grows larger.
